Hetzel-Long Family Foundation Inc

Organization Overview

Hetzel-Long Family Foundation Inc is located in Appleton, WI. According to its NTEE Classification (T20) the organization is classified as: Private Grantmaking Foundations, under the broad grouping of Philanthropy, Voluntarism & Grantmaking Foundations and related organizations.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Hetzel-Long Family Foundation Inc is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.

Since 2021, Hetzel-Long Family Foundation Inc has awarded 16 individual grants totaling $121,500. If you would like to learn more about the grant giving history of this organization, scroll down to the grant profile section of this page.
